When a company capitalizes interest during the construction of a building, it means that the interest costs incurred during the construction period are added to the cost of the building and treated as part of the asset's cost rather than being expensed immediately. By capitalizing interest, the company increases the value of the asset on the balance sheet, which in turn affects reported income during the construction period.

During the period of construction, the interest expense that would have been recognized if the interest was expensed is instead added to the cost of the building. As a result, the reported income for the construction period is increased because the interest expense is not deducted as an expense but is capitalized as part of the building's cost.

In subsequent periods, the increased cost of the building due to capitalized interest will result in higher depreciation expenses, which will reduce reported income in those periods. This is because the higher asset cost will be allocated over the useful life of the building through depreciation expense.

Therefore, capitalizing interest during the construction of a building increases reported income in the period of construction but decreases reported income in subsequent periods due to higher depreciation expenses resulting from the increased asset cost.

1. Identifying Essential Job Functions: Employers have the responsibility to identify and define the essential job functions for each position within their organization. Essential job functions are the fundamental duties and tasks that are necessary for the job's successful performance. These functions are typically determined by considering factors such as the purpose of the job, the skills required, the time spent on each task, and the consequences of not performing those tasks.

2. Disabled Employees and Essential Job Functions: Under the Americans with Disabilities Act (ADA) in the United States and similar legislation in other countries, disabled employees are protected against discrimination in the workplace. However, they are still expected to be able to perform the essential job functions with or without reasonable accommodations. Reasonable accommodations are modifications or adjustments made to the work environment or job tasks that enable an individual with a disability to perform their job effectively. The employer is required to engage in an interactive process with the employee to determine appropriate accommodations, considering factors such as the nature of the disability, the job requirements, and the available accommodations.

ROA, or return on assets, is a measure of how profitable a company is relative to its total assets. Financial leverage, on the other hand, is a measure of how much a company relies on debt to finance its operations.

ROA can be calculated by dividing net income by total assets. This shows how much profit the company is generating per dollar of assets. Financial leverage can be measured by dividing total assets by shareholder equity. This shows how much of the company's assets are financed by debt relative to equity. When a company has a high level of financial leverage, it means that it is relying heavily on debt to fund its operations. This can be a risky strategy, as it can lead to a higher level of debt service costs and make the company more vulnerable to economic downturns. However, if a company can generate a high ROA while maintaining a reasonable level of financial leverage, it can be a sign of strong management and a solid business model. Stock Analysis and Expected Return using CAPM. The Capital Asset Pricing Model (CAPM) is a financial model that relates expected returns of an asset to its risks, specifically the systematic risk, of the market.

The formula to calculate the expected return is: Ri = Rf + beta (Rm - Rf) where, Ri = expected return of a stock Rf = risk-free rate beta = beta of the stock Rm = expected return of the market Rm - Rf = market risk premium.

The beta of a stock is the measure of the systematic risk of the stock. It measures how the stock moves relative to the overall market. The beta is compared to 1.0, where stocks with beta greater than 1.0 are considered more volatile than the market, while those with beta less than 1.0 are less volatile than the market.

A beta of 1.0 means that the stock moves exactly the same as the market. The problem states that the stock has a beta of 1.27, and the risk-free rate and market risk premium are 4.6% and 7.4%, respectively. Therefore, the expected return of the stock can be calculated as follows: Ri = Rf + beta (Rm - Rf)Ri = 4.6% + 1.27(7.4%)Ri = 14.19%.

The statement of changes in equity is the financial statement that summarizes the changes in contributed capital and retained earnings for a specific period of time. It helps investors and stakeholders understand how equity has changed and provides insights into the company's financial position.

The correct answer is b. statement of changes in equity.

The statement of changes in equity summarizes the changes in contributed capital and retained earnings for a specific period of time. It provides information on the sources and uses of equity during the period, including the issuance or repurchase of shares, dividends paid to shareholders, and changes in retained earnings.

This statement is important for investors and stakeholders as it helps them understand how the company's equity has changed over time. It shows the impact of various transactions on the company's financial position and provides insights into the company's capital structure and profitability.

For example, if a company issues new shares to raise capital, the statement of changes in equity would reflect an increase in contributed capital. On the other hand, if the company pays dividends to shareholders, the statement would show a decrease in retained earnings.
